Exploring the Artistic Essence of Camille Pissarro's Still Life with Apples and Pitcher

Historical Context of Still Life in 19th Century Art

The Evolution of Still Life Painting

Still life painting has a rich history, evolving from the detailed and symbolic works of the Renaissance to the more expressive styles of the 19th century. Artists began to explore everyday objects, imbuing them with emotional depth and personal significance. This shift allowed for a greater appreciation of the beauty found in ordinary life.

Camille Pissarro's Role in the Impressionist Movement

Camille Pissarro was a pivotal figure in the Impressionist movement, known for his innovative approach to color and light. He often painted en plein air, capturing the essence of nature and everyday scenes. Pissarro's work, including 'Still Life with Apples and Pitcher,' reflects his commitment to portraying the world with authenticity and emotional resonance.

Visual Analysis of Still Life with Apples and Pitcher

Color Palette: The Harmony of Reds, Greens, and Earthy Tones

Pissarro's 'Still Life with Apples and Pitcher' showcases a vibrant color palette. The rich reds of the apples contrast beautifully with the deep greens of the leaves and the warm, earthy tones of the pitcher. This harmonious blend creates a sense of balance and tranquility, inviting viewers to appreciate the beauty of the composition.

Composition: The Arrangement of Objects and Space

The arrangement of the apples and pitcher is both deliberate and natural. Pissarro skillfully uses negative space to draw attention to the objects, creating a sense of depth. The placement of the pitcher slightly off-center adds dynamism to the scene, making it feel alive and engaging.

Brushwork Techniques: Capturing Light and Texture

Pissarro's brushwork in this painting is expressive and fluid. He employs short, quick strokes to capture the play of light on the surfaces of the apples and the pitcher. This technique not only adds texture but also conveys the freshness of the scene, as if the viewer can almost feel the coolness of the apples and the smoothness of the ceramic pitcher.

Symbolism and Themes in Pissarro's Still Life

Nature's Bounty: The Significance of Apples

In 'Still Life with Apples and Pitcher,' apples symbolize abundance and the beauty of nature. They represent the simple pleasures of life and the connection between humans and the natural world. Pissarro's choice of apples reflects his appreciation for the everyday and the importance of finding joy in the ordinary.

Domesticity and Everyday Life Reflected in Art

This painting captures the essence of domestic life. The pitcher and apples evoke a sense of warmth and comfort, reminding viewers of home and family. Pissarro's focus on these familiar objects highlights the beauty found in daily routines and the significance of the home environment.

Comparative Study: Pissarro's Still Life vs. Other Impressionist Works

Contrasting Styles: Pissarro and Monet's Approach to Still Life

While both Pissarro and Monet were key figures in the Impressionist movement, their approaches to still life differ. Monet often focused on the effects of light and atmosphere, while Pissarro emphasized the solidity and texture of objects. This contrast enriches the Impressionist canon, showcasing diverse interpretations of similar themes.

Influence of Dutch Masters on Pissarro's Still Life Composition

Pissarro drew inspiration from the Dutch Masters, known for their meticulous still life compositions. The careful arrangement of objects in 'Still Life with Apples and Pitcher' reflects this influence, as Pissarro combines traditional techniques with his own Impressionist style. This blend creates a unique visual experience that honors the past while embracing modernity.
